## Tuning

The Marrowvale sweeper scans for orphaned volumes and stale snapshots on a fixed cadence. Sweep aggressiveness trades reclamation speed against API load on the control plane; defaults were picked to keep us under 5% of the global rate budget. Reviewers: changes to any of these values require a soak test in the pre-prod ring. The defaults are defined as follows.

constants for yaduf-fahag:
BUDGETS = {
    "kelix": 528,
    "briwyn": 734,
}

## Further reading

The FareLattice pricing experiment adjusts ticket prices for a randomized subset of Quillhaven Arena events. Support agents should understand three things before handling related tickets: which customers are in the test cohort, why two buyers may see different prices for the same seat, and the approved refund language for price-difference complaints. Please do not improvise explanations; the experiment design, cohort lookup steps, and the full set of approved customer responses are documented on the internal page here:

wiki page, kahog-hahig: https://vault.zemvargrid.internal/display/deploy/repo/settings/merge_requests/job/settings/6f3b933774dbc5320a4daa18

# Dark Mode Provenance — Larkspur Admin

Quick note for the release manager: the dark-mode theme toggle shipped from the `theming-v2` branch, built on the Quillbox runner, not the usual farm. Provenance attestation checks out — same source tree, reproducible diff was empty. So yes, it's legit, just a different oven. The attested build token sits right under this line.

session token of kahag-bawip = htk6_729d08